Broiled Or Grilled Fish W/ Black-Bean Salsa

Yield: 4 Servings
1 15-16oz. can black beans
2 oranges,peeled,chopped
1 tomato,seeded,chopped
1/2 c cilantro,fresh,chopped
1 jalapeno pepper,lg, minced
1 1/2 T lime juice,fresh
1 T olive oil
1 avocado,peeled,chopped
4 6oz. red snapper fillets
1 olive oil
1 lime juice,fresh
1 cilantro,chopped

Combine first 7 ingredients in medium bowl (jalapeno should be seeded, but not deveined. Black Beans should be drained and rinsed).

Season salsa to taste with salt and pepper. (can be prepard 1 day ahead. cover and refrigerate.). Mix chopped avocado into salsa. cover and refrigerate.

Preheat grill. Brush fish with oil; sprinkle with fresh lime juice, salt
and pepper. Broil or grill until just cooked through (about 9 minutes
per inch of thickness if broiling).

Transfer fish to plates. Sprinkle with chopped fresh cilantro. serve fish with salsa.
